Energocom company of Moldova extends contracts with Mолдавская ГРЭC power plant on electric energy supply for January 2023
Chisinau, 28 December /MOLDPRES/ - The Energocom stock company on 27 December evening informed that it had extended the contract on supply of electric energy with Mолдавская ГРЭC power plant for January 2023.
According to the institution, the minimal quantity due to be purchased will be 251,000 MWh and the maximal one – 263,000 MWh, against 204,000 MWh in December. The electric energy’s purchasing price remains unchanged – 73 dollars/MWh.
„Thus, the electric energy bought from Mолдавская ГРЭС for next January will account for 86 per cent of the needed consumption for the right bank of Dniester, additionally to the energy produced from renewable sources and thermal electric power stations,’’ Energocom said.
Also, the Energocom stock company holds negotiations with providers from Romania, in order to supply the needed volume of electric energy.
